Reza Pahlavi, the Iranian crown prince in exile in the United States, was splashed with a red liquid on Thursday while leaving a press conference in Berlin. The incident occurred after Pahlavi greeted his supporters, and the attacker was immediately apprehended by the German police. Pahlavi, who has been living in exile for nearly 50 years, criticized the truce between the United States and Iran, stating that he does not believe in a real change in the behavior of the Iranian government. He emphasized that diplomacy has already had enough chances. Pahlavi expresses his intention to play a role in the future of Iran, supporting military intervention by the United States and Israel against the theocratic regime. He also called on Europeans to more actively support the fight for democracy in Iran, mentioning the recent executions of political prisoners.
